    Dynamic Neuromuscular Stabilization, or DNS, is a sophisticated clinical rehabilitation system that utilizes the developmental milestones of an infant's first year of life as a template for restoring human function. Rather than just offering core exercises, DNS focuses on the hard-wired neurophysiological programs that dictate how humans stabilize themselves against gravity. By targeting the central nervous system's "software," clinicians can address the underlying causes of movement dysfunction and compensatory strain.

    DNS observes the biomechanical efficiency of healthy infants, such as their natural diaphragmatic breathing and elongated spines, to identify ideal movement patterns. While many adults lose this efficiency, leading to issues like shallow chest breathing and chronic pain, DNS uses the innate motor maps of early childhood to retrain the body. This approach helps patients move with fluid grace and proper stabilization, mirroring the neurophysiological programs we are born with.

    Research indicates that the DNS approach is effective for a wide range of clinical issues, from chronic low back pain and disc herniations to complex neurological deficits. By focusing on central nervous system stabilization and biomechanical efficiency, it helps patients who exhibit "chin poking" or disconnected spinal support. It is particularly useful for stroke survivors looking to improve motor maps and for any patient needing to move beyond symptom management toward functional restoration.

    In the DNS framework, diaphragmatic breathing is a key component of the infant blueprint for perfect stabilization and spinal elongation. Unlike the shallow chest breathing often seen in clinical patients, deep diaphragmatic breathing allows for a cohesive pillar of support throughout the spine. This natural breathing pattern is essential for maintaining biomechanical efficiency and reducing the compensatory strain that often leads to chronic pain and movement dysfunction.
